The Impact of Changing Friendships on Dating Relationships

Changing friendships can have a significant impact on dating relationships. As we grow and evolve, our social circles naturally change, and this can directly influence our romantic partnerships. New friendships can introduce us to potential partners.

Meeting new people through friends expands our dating pool and provides opportunities for connections we might not have otherwise encountered. These introductions can lead to exciting and meaningful relationships. On the other hand, shifting friendships may also cause strain in existing dating relationships.

Close friends who were once supportive of our romantic endeavors may become distant or disapproving of our choices. This change in dynamic can create tension between partners, as conflicting loyalties arise. Entering into a serious relationship often means making compromises with regards to time spent with friends.

Priorities shift, and it’s crucial to strike a balance that respects both the romantic partnership and existing friendships. Navigating these changes requires open communication and understanding from all parties involved. Losing or ending friendships can be emotionally challenging and affect one’s overall well-being.

The support system provided by close friends is vital during difficult times in relationships. Losing these connections may leave an individual feeling isolated or vulnerable, which can negatively impact their ability to maintain healthy dating relationships. In conclusion, changing friendships undoubtedly shape the landscape of one’s dating experiences.

While new connections bring fresh possibilities for love, strained or lost friendships can present obstacles that require careful navigation from all involved parties.

Maintaining Boundaries as Friendships Evolve in the Dating World

Maintaining boundaries as friendships evolve in the dating world is crucial for navigating healthy relationships. As friendships transition into romantic involvement, it becomes important to establish clear boundaries that respect each individual’s comfort levels and expectations.

Open and honest communication is essential in defining these boundaries, allowing both partners to express their needs and desires while ensuring mutual understanding and consent. This practice creates a solid foundation for trust, respect, and growth within the evolving dynamics of dating relationships.

What are some common reasons why friends change in the context of dating?

Some common reasons why friends change in the context of dating include jealousy, competition, and differences in priorities or lifestyles.

Can friendships survive when one or both friends undergo significant changes while dating?

Friendships can certainly survive when one or both friends undergo significant changes while dating. While it may require some adjustment and open communication, true friendships have the ability to adapt and withstand these changes. It’s important for both friends to be understanding, patient, and supportive of each other’s growth in order to maintain a strong bond.
